The Rise of Live Dealer Games
A significant development in the online casino industry has been the emergence of live dealer games. These games bridge the gap between the virtual and physical casino experience, featuring real-life dealers streamed directly to the player's device. Live dealer options typically include blackjack, roulette, baccarat, and poker, offering an authentic and immersive gaming atmosphere. The interactive nature of these games, with the ability to chat with the dealer and other players, adds an extra layer of social excitement. In essence, live dealer games provide the thrill of a brick-and-mortar casino without the need to travel.
| Game Type | Typical House Edge |
|---|---|
| Blackjack (Optimal Strategy) | 0.5% – 1% |
| Roulette (European) | 2.7% |
| Roulette (American) | 5.26% |
| Baccarat (Banker Bet) | 1.06% |
Understanding house edge is fundamental to responsible online gambling. It represents the theoretical percentage of each bet that the casino expects to retain over the long run. While it doesn’t guarantee short-term outcomes, awareness of these percentages can empower players to make informed decisions about which games offer the best odds.

Understanding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ements, often expressed as a multiple of the bonus amount, determine the amount of money a player must wager before they can withdraw any winnings derived from a bonus. For example, a bonus with a 30x wagering requirement means that the player must wager 30 times the bonus amount before being able to cash out. These requirements can significantly impact the value of a bonus, and it's essential to calculate whether the bonus is truly advantageous considering the associated wagering burden. Failing to meet the wagering requirements can result in the forfeiture of both the bonus and any associated winnings. Ensuring Security and Fair Play in Online Casinos
Security and fair play are paramount concerns for any online casino player. Reputable casinos employ robust security measures to protect players' personal and financial information, including encryption technology and secure payment gateways. Licensing and regulation by respected gaming auth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ority or the UK Gambling Commission, provide an additional layer of assurance. These authorities impose strict standards of operation, ensuring that casinos adhere to fair gaming practices and responsible gambling guidelines. Regular audits of casino games by independent testing agencies, such as eCOGRA, verify the randomness and fairness of the outcomes. Players should always look for casinos that display trust seals from these organizations.
Importance of Secure Payment Methods
The methods a casino offers for deposits and withdrawals also speak volumes about its trustworthiness. Secure payment options such as credit cards, e-wallets (like PayPal, Neteller, and Skrill), and bank transfers are indications of a reputable platform. Avoid casinos that only accept obscure or untraceable payment methods. Furthermore, verifying that the casino utilizes SSL encryption technology to protect your financial transactions is crucial. Look for "https" in the website address and a padlock icon in your browser's address bar, signifying a secure connection. Protecting your financial details is non-negotiable in the online gaming world.
